Siaya leaders accuse Governor Rasanga of favouritism

 A section of leaders in Siaya County have accused their governor Cornel Rasanga of sabotaging the efforts of mobilising residents to register as voters in the on-going voter registration exercise in the region.

Aspiring candidates for South East Alego ward in Alego/Usonga Constituency claimed that the governor has chosen to work with selected people and this jeopardises the voter mobilisation exercise across the county.

Led by Mr Michael Odiang’a, the leaders accused the governor of sidelining other political leaders yet the exercise requires a joint effort from everyone for them to reach the target number of registered voters.

Mr Shadrack Sewe lamented that the governor has been giving undue advantage to some political leaders during mobilisation for the on-going mass voter registration and this was discouraging some of them from participating in the exercise.

He has therefore pleaded with him (Governor Rasanga) to reconsider the move and work with all leaders across the county to ensure the success of the registration exercise.

The leaders were speaking at a hotel in Siaya Town, where nominated MCA Mrs Sylvia Migaya and Nicholas Rajula asked the governor and other aspirants to desist from turning the voter registration exercise into a campaign forum.

Rajula said that people should instead come together with the common aim of ensuring success in the on-going voter registration exercise.

When contacted for comment, Governor Rasanga dismissed those claims terming them cheap politics.

He maintained that as a governor he has no preferred candidate in any part of the county, noting that he is ready to work with everybody to ensure the success of not only the on-going voter registration exercise, but ODM party registration as well.
